May is one of the warmer months of the year in Kamareddy, with average highs near 44.2°C and lows around 24.3°C (mean 34.3°C). It is one of the drier months, averaging 32 mm of rainfall and 33% relative humidity across the period.
May is one of the warmer months of the year in Kamareddy. Across 45 years of records, the warmest May in Kamareddy was 1998 — when the month averaged 36.7°C — while the coldest was 2023 at 32°C. Typical May days reach 44.2°C with nights near 24.3°C. The long-term May temperature trend is broadly flat.
Ranked against the other 11 months using 1981–2025 averages.
| Metric | 1980s | 1990s | 2000s | 2010s | 2020s |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g Temp | 34.2°C | 34.4°C | 34.3°C | 34.5°C | 33.4°C | -0.8°C |
| Avg High | 44.2°C | 44.5°C | 44.1°C | 44.6°C | 43.1°C | -1.1°C |
| Avg Low | 24.2°C | 24.2°C | 24.5°C | 24.5°C | 23.8°C | -0.4°C |
| Avg Rain | 21 mm | 37 mm | 28 mm | 17 mm | 71 mm | +50 mm |
May temperatures in Kamareddy have fallen by about 0.8°C between 1981–1985 and 2021–2025.
May has ranged from a record low of 22°C (2014) to a record high of 46.5°C (1989).
Rainfall in May is one of the drier months, averaging 32 mm, with a wettest year of 195 mm.

| Year | High | Low | Avg | Rainfall | Humidity | Wind | Solar |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 🌧️ | 42.9°C | 23.8°C | 33.3°C | 195 mm | 54% | 2.2 m/s | 5.7 |
| 2024 | 43.9°C | 23.5°C | 33.7°C | 65 mm | 43% | 2.5 m/s | 6.4 |
| 2023 ❄️ | 42.0°C | 22.1°C | 32.0°C | 58 mm | 48% | 2.1 m/s | 6.6 |
| 2022 | 43.6°C | 23.9°C | 33.7°C | 31 mm | 39% | 2.9 m/s | 6.3 |
| 2021 | 41.2°C | 24.0°C | 32.6°C | 47 mm | 46% | 3 m/s | 6 |
| 2020 | 44.7°C | 25.6°C | 35.1°C | 31 mm | 31% | 2.3 m/s | 6.6 |
| 2019 | 44.9°C | 25.6°C | 35.2°C | 5 mm | 23% | 2.6 m/s | 7 |
| 2018 | 43.9°C | 26.2°C | 35.0°C | 31 mm | 32% | 2.6 m/s | 6.4 |
| 2017 | 44.8°C | 25.6°C | 35.2°C | 10 mm | 28% | 2.9 m/s | 6.7 |
| 2016 | 44.0°C | 24.1°C | 34.1°C | 26 mm | 36% | 3.3 m/s | 6.8 |
| 2015 | 45.9°C | 23.5°C | 34.7°C | 9 mm | 31% | 2.8 m/s | 6.8 |
| 2014 | 43.4°C | 22.0°C | 32.7°C | 54 mm | 41% | 2.5 m/s | 6.6 |
| 2013 | 45.6°C | 25.2°C | 35.4°C | 12 mm | 29% | 3.3 m/s | 6.8 |
| 2012 | 43.9°C | 24.6°C | 34.2°C | 6 mm | 25% | 3.3 m/s | 6.9 |
| 2011 | 44.1°C | 25.2°C | 34.6°C | 6 mm | 29% | 2.9 m/s | 6.5 |
| 2010 | 45.3°C | 22.9°C | 34.1°C | 10 mm | 30% | 3 m/s | 6.7 |
| 2009 | 44.5°C | 24.7°C | 34.6°C | 28 mm | 33% | 2.8 m/s | 6.9 |
| 2008 | 44.1°C | 24.1°C | 34.1°C | 12 mm | 26% | 3.6 m/s | 7.2 |
| 2007 | 43.8°C | 26.1°C | 35.0°C | 21 mm | 29% | 2.9 m/s | 6.9 |
| 2006 | 43.8°C | 23.9°C | 33.8°C | 80 mm | 46% | 2.8 m/s | 6.6 |
| 2005 | 44.5°C | 23.9°C | 34.2°C | 21 mm | 29% | 2.8 m/s | 6.7 |
| 2004 | 42.2°C | 23.6°C | 32.9°C | 32 mm | 49% | 3.6 m/s | 6.6 |
| 2003 | 44.3°C | 24.3°C | 34.3°C | 0 mm | 21% | 3.3 m/s | 7.3 |
| 2002 | 44.4°C | 23.7°C | 34.0°C | 47 mm | 36% | 3.7 m/s | 7 |
| 2001 | 44.9°C | 26.5°C | 35.7°C | 4 mm | 30% | 3.5 m/s | 7.2 |
| 2000 | 44.5°C | 23.7°C | 34.1°C | 37 mm | 42% | 3.3 m/s | 6.5 |
| 1999 | 45.0°C | 22.5°C | 33.8°C | 72 mm | 44% | 3.4 m/s | 6.6 |
| 1998 🔥 | 46.0°C | 27.5°C | 36.7°C | 7 mm | 28% | 2.9 m/s | 6.7 |
| 1997 | 43.9°C | 22.5°C | 33.2°C | 25 mm | 33% | 2.5 m/s | 6.9 |
| 1996 | 44.2°C | 23.7°C | 34.0°C | 6 mm | 23% | 3.2 m/s | 6.9 |
| 1995 | 42.5°C | 23.3°C | 32.9°C | 58 mm | 38% | 3 m/s | 6.5 |
| 1994 | 45.9°C | 25.3°C | 35.6°C | 4 mm | 27% | 2.9 m/s | 7 |
| 1993 | 45.3°C | 24.4°C | 34.9°C | 13 mm | 25% | 3.1 m/s | 7 |
| 1992 | 44.5°C | 25.4°C | 34.9°C | 28 mm | 27% | 2.7 m/s | 7 |
| 1991 | 45.7°C | 24.5°C | 35.1°C | 0 mm | 23% | 2.8 m/s | 6.9 |
| 1990 | 42.3°C | 22.6°C | 32.4°C | 152 mm | 56% | 3 m/s | 6.1 |
| 1989 | 46.5°C | 23.6°C | 35.0°C | 1 mm | 24% | 3.3 m/s | 6.7 |
| 1988 | 46.2°C | 26.2°C | 36.2°C | 3 mm | 25% | 3.2 m/s | 6.6 |
| 1987 | 41.9°C | 23.5°C | 32.7°C | 16 mm | 34% | 2.1 m/s | 6.3 |
| 1986 | 44.2°C | 24.3°C | 34.3°C | 4 mm | 25% | 3.2 m/s | 6.8 |
| 1985 | 44.1°C | 24.8°C | 34.5°C | 9 mm | 26% | 3.2 m/s | 6.6 |
| 1984 | 45.1°C | 23.3°C | 34.2°C | 5 mm | 21% | 3 m/s | 6.8 |
| 1983 | 44.4°C | 24.8°C | 34.6°C | 12 mm | 27% | 2.9 m/s | — |
| 1982 | 41.8°C | 23.9°C | 32.9°C | 61 mm | 42% | 2.6 m/s | — |
| 1981 | 43.6°C | 23.0°C | 33.3°C | 79 mm | 40% | 2.7 m/s | — |
Actual recorded May data for each year, 1981–2025 — sourced from NASA POWER.
